What Are Common Mistakes When Shopping for Decor Online?
23% of online decor purchases are returned due to color mismatches (Shopify data). Other pitfalls include ignoring return windows (avg. 14 days for sale items) and skipping measuring guides.
Top 5 mistakes:
- Not checking rug pile height for door clearance
- Assuming "ivory" matches across brands
- Overlooking assembly requirements (38% of furniture needs tools)
- Missing restocking fees (avg. 15% of item cost)
- Forgetting sunlight exposure when choosing fabrics
